Saving money on your heating and cooling bills isn’t just about choosing the most affordable heat pump upfront; it’s equally important to consider how much it costs to run over time. True affordability comes from a balance of efficient operation and reducing ongoing energy costs, especially during peak periods. Even a state-of-the-art system can become expensive if used incorrectly.
Simple habits, like using the right settings, heating/cooling only the rooms you need and maintaining steady temperatures, can all have a real impact on your energy bills. Understanding how the system operates and adjusting how it is used can make air conditioning more affordable in the long run.
Yes, modern heat pumps / air conditioners are generally far more efficient than older systems. Advances in compressor technology, inverter operation and smarter controls allow modern units to adjust their output based on real-time conditions, rather than running at full power all the time. This results in more consistent temperatures, less energy waste and smoother operation overall.
While upgrading to a newer model can involve a higher upfront cost, improved efficiency often translates into lower running costs over the life of the system, making it a key factor in long-term affordability. Choosing smarter features, like optional Wi-Fi controllers, helps manage usage more effectively, allowing better control over when and how the unit runs.
In most cases, it’s cheaper to turn your heat pump / air conditioner off when you don’t need it, rather than leaving it to run continuously. Heat pumps / air conditioners are designed to cycle on and off efficiently, so switching them off does not cause damage or ‘overload’ the system, despite common myths.
Leaving the heat pump / AC on all day to maintain a temperature typically uses more energy than cooling the space when it’s actually occupied. For instance, it’s cheaper to turn off the system while you're at work and turn it back on when you return, than to run it for hours in an empty house.
During extremely hot days, short on/off cycles or using timers can help avoid large temperature swings. The key is to match the heat pump / AC use to when cooling is genuinely needed, rather than running it continuously.
Reducing cooling costs doesn’t necessarily mean replacing an existing air conditioning system. Small changes in how you use your existing heat pump / air conditioner can make a big difference. Try these practical heat pump / air conditioner saving tips to help lower your power bills:
Set your heat pump / air conditioner to a moderate temperature. Following the ideal heat pump / air conditioner temperature helps avoid unnecessary energy use.
Cool only the rooms you’re using by closing doors to unused spaces.
Use blinds or curtains during the day to block direct sunlight and reduce heat build-up.
Take advantage of your heat pump / AC’s auto mode, which adjusts heating or cooling based on room conditions.
Use ceiling or pedestal fans to help circulate cool air more efficiently.
Keep filters clean to maintain proper airflow and performance.
Seal gaps and draughts around doors and windows. This helps keep cool air inside and prevents warm air from entering the home.
Use timers or scheduling features. Set your air conditioner to turn off when you are asleep or away, so it is not running longer than needed.
These simple heat pump / air conditioner power-saving tips can improve comfort while keeping energy use under control.
Replacing an older model by upgrading to a newer system can be a more affordable air conditioning option in the long run. Older units often operate at fixed speeds and may lack the advanced controls found in modern systems, leading to higher energy usage and inconsistent comfort. Over time, those higher running costs can outweigh the upfront savings of keeping an ageing unit, prompting many homeowners to look for ways to save money on air conditioning beyond short-term fixes.
Newer heat pumps / air conditioners are designed to operate more precisely, adjusting output to match conditions rather than working harder than necessary. This smoother operation can significantly reduce energy consumption, especially in homes that rely on air conditioning daily. Improved temperature control, quieter performance and smarter features also make it easier to manage usage and avoid energy waste.
